@charset "euc-kr";
/* CSS Document */


/*Å×ÀÌºí*/

.table_sp1 { border:0px; border-spacing:1px; background-color:#cfdeef; }
.td1 { padding:5px 10px 5px 10px; background-color:#F0F7FF; }
.td2 { padding:5px 10px 5px 10px; background-color:#ffffff; }
input { border:#dddddd 1px solid; padding:2px;margin:3px 0 3px 0; }
.button { border:#b22222 2px solid; background-color:#faf0e6; font-size:14px; padding:5px;margin:3px 3 3px 3; }
.button_s { border:#b22222 2px solid; background-color:#faf0e6; font-size:11px; padding:1px;margin:2px 2 3px 2; }
.button_pa { border:#b22222 1px solid; background-color:#faf0e6; font-size:12px; padding:5px;margin:3px 3 3px 3; }
.button_pa2 { display:inline-block; width:71px; height:25px; padding-top:2px; text-align:center; font-size:12px; color:#fff; background:#8f0007; font-weight:bold; float:right; }
.button_pa3 {display:inline-block; width:71px; height:25px; padding-top:2px; text-align:center; font-size:12px; color:#fff; background:#3d506c; font-weight:bold; float:right; }
.button_pa_n { border:#f5fffa 1px solid; background-color:#e6e6fa; font-size:12px; color=#808080; padding:5px;margin:3px 3 3px 3; }

.input_img {  }
textarea { border:#dddddd 1px solid; padding:4px; }
.noborder { border:0px; vertical-align:-2px; }
/*Å¬¸®¾î*/
.clear { clear:both; }

/*Å¾*/
.td_logo { text-align:center; vertical-align:bottom; }
.top_btn img { margin:0px 4px 0px 4px; }
.top_name { color:#000000; font-weight:bold; margin-left:10px;}

/*¼­ºê*/
.sub_space1 { height:10px;}
.sub_space2 { height:20px;}
.sub_body { width:685px; margin:0px 11px 0px 20px;}

/*ÇªÅÍ*/
.footer_space { height:20px;}
.footer_m { margin:20px 0px 20px 50px;}

/*·¹ÇÁÆ®¹è³Ê*/
.left_benner { margin-top:5px; }



.li1 li {margin-bottom:5px; padding:0 0 0 10px; background:url(/images/dot_pink.jpg) no-repeat 0   5px; font:normal 12px Dotum; vertical-align:top;} 

.input{
	background-color:#F4F0FE;
	border-width:1px;
	border-color:#CECAD8;
	font-size:12px;
	font-family:"µ¸¿ò";
	text-decoration:none;
	line-height:17px;
	color:#333;
	border-style:solid;
}


.ff_tit{
	background-color: #F7F7F7;
	height: 30px;
}
.ff_tit2{
	background-color: #ffffff;
	text-align:left;
	padding-left: 10px;
	padding-top: 3px;
	padding-bottom: 3px;
	vertical-align: middle;
	}
.ff_tit3{
	background-color: #ffffff;
	text-align:cnter;
	padding-left: 10px;
	padding-top: 3px;
	padding-bottom: 3px;
	}

.timetable {
  width:680px; height:520px;
  margin-right:10px; margin-bottom:10px;
  border:1px solid white;
  float:left;
}

/* ½Ã°£Ç¥ µî Å×ÀÌºí »ö»ó */
.tablet { font-family : "µ¸¿ò", Tahoma;	font-size : 9pt;		Color: #000000;	line-height:140%;		font-weight : bold;	 text-align: center;		padding :5px 0px 4px 0px ; }
.tablec1 { font-family : "µ¸¿ò", Tahoma;	font-size : 9pt;		Color: #666666;	line-height:140%;		text-align: center;		padding :5px 0px 3px 2px ; }
.tablec2 { font-family : "µ¸¿ò", Tahoma;	font-size : 9pt;		Color: #666666;	line-height:140%;		text-align: center;		padding :5px 5px 3px 5px ; }
.tablec3 { font-family : "µ¸¿ò", Tahoma;	font-size : 9pt;		Color: #666666;	line-height:140%;		text-align: left;		padding :5px 0px 3px 2px ; }
.tea_name { font-family : "µ¸¿ò", Tahoma;	font-size : 9pt;		Color: #444444;	line-height:140%;		font-weight : bold;		text-align: justify;		padding :3px 0px 3px 0px ; }
.tea_lec { font-family : "µ¸¿ò", Tahoma;	font-size : 9pt;		Color: #666666;	line-height:140%;		text-align: justify;		padding :5px 0px 3px 0px ; }
.tea_mes { font-family : "µ¸¿ò", Tahoma;	font-size : 9pt;		Color: #777777;	line-height:140%;		text-align: justify;		letter-spacing:-1px;		padding :3px 8px 0px 8px ; }



